A control array is a group of controls that share the same name type and the same event procedures. ... You create a control and then assign a numeric, non-negative value to its Index property; you have thus created a control array with just one element.

The legend element allows authors to assign a caption to a fieldset . The legend improves accessibility when the fieldset is rendered non-visually. Whenever a label is needed to provide information about a related set of controls consider using the legend and fieldset elements.
3 Answers. You can use any form elements outside of an actual form, since most of them can be used with JavaScript utilities outside the form. The form is only needed if you plan on allowing the user to submit the data with it.
